Tension Builds and Royals Break Through
It wasn't until the bottom of the 4th inning that the Mariners managed to break the deadlock with a solo homer by Luke Raley. This put the Mariners ahead, but not for long. Our Royals, true to form, kept their cool, showcasing their resilience and teamwork.The real turning point came in the 7th inning when Nelson Velazquez smacked a glorious 3-run homer, sending Witt Jr. and Salvador Perez home to put the Royals ahead 3-1. Velazquez's homer was a thing of beauty, sailing 398 feet into left center. The energy was palpable, even through the screen!

Clutch Plays and a Stellar Finish
From then on, it was all about maintaining the lead. In the top of the 8th, Hunter Renfroe worked a walk and Garrett Hampson's strategic sacrifice bunt moved Renfroe to second, setting the stage for Garcia to drive him home with a single to left, extending our lead to 4-1.The Mariners attempted a comeback in the bottom of the 9th with a solo home run by Mitch Haniger, but it was too little too late. Our Royals' defense stood strong, and the game concluded with a solid 4-2 victory for Kansas City!
